Output 5b240b334a03887ec61f18e49f604069a075294acc0311b7dff205f293e6a920:0

value
10688644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ec011b6c3671530ab70be179e799136495fdf2c OP_EQUALVERIFY OP_CHECKSIG
address
13obMxUo3zBy21voFijbzBLm9mM4rYjbcF
transaction
5b240b334a03887ec61f18e49f604069a075294acc0311b7dff205f293e6a920
confirmations
391250
spent
true